It's been a long time since we've seem Sharon Stone in much of anything: her work in the past 10 years has been sporadic at best, with some unfortunate decisions (Basic Instinct 2 more than anything) and a generally fading star. Whether that's down to ageism or ability remains to be seen - she's been an acquired taste in a significant number of films, but Hollywood does have a problem with casting older female actresses.

But she might be set for a profile boost, as she's going to be appearing in a Marvel movie pretty soon.

The actress spoke to James Corden on The Late Late Show to confirm that she has a role in an upcoming MCU movie, and there's something in the way she phrased it that seems to hint at a particular project:

€œI am going to do a Marvel movie. I€™m just doing a wee part in a Marvel movie, upcoming, and I can€™t tell, because you know, you have to sign confidentiality agreements. But I€™m going to do a wee part in a Marvel movie now. That€™s it.€

Does the "wee part" repetition playfully suggest that she's going to be joining the Ant-Man universe? Obviously, the sequel has a Janet Van Dyne-shaped hole in it, and there's surely no way they won't be exploring that unresolved sub-plot when the end of the first film established that coming back from the Quantum Realm was indeed possible.

And of course there's the fact that Hope's shadow was definitely shown in the Quantum Realm sequence, which you have to think will come back into play. Peyton Reed actually confirmed as much when talking about the silhouette:

€œI don€™t know if you caught any of the imagery as Scott is going down into the quantum realm, you might be able, on repeat viewing and definitely when you get the Blu-ray, there€™s something the audience can see down there that Scott doesn€™t see, that, may play a larger role.€

It would be interesting to see Stone cast to play Michael Douglas' wife after their work on Basic Instinct, and Stone's confirmation that her role will only be small would fit. Ant-Man & The Wasp may well focus on the attempt to bring Janet back from the Quantum Realm: it would make sense to go onto an entirely different plane after the first part of Infinity War, and it's a big open question from the first movie.

And if that "heist" is the main thrust of the movie (which would presumably also include another villain with some interest in either the suit or the dimension) then Janet would only need to be a brief cameo when she's found at the end.

There's a chance - of course - that Stone will be cast in something entirely different, but it does feel like Ant-Man & The Wasp is the most likely right now.
